WebTo adjust the scale of a graph, right-click on the vertical axis of the graph, just where you see the values. Select ‘Format Axis’, after which you’ll see a pane with additional options appear on the right. In ‘Axis Options’, we … WebMar 2, 2014 · 1 Answer. Sorted by: 4. Try right clicking on the axis, select format axis then you should get a menu on the right to set the maximum value of the axis. See the screenshots below. WebNov 4, 2012 · I was able to do this in VBA as follows: grab the chart object: Dim objChart As Object Set objChart = Sheets ("MyWorksheetName").ChartObjects ("MyChartName") change the x-axis min value: objChart.Chart.Axes (xlCategory).MinimumScale = myChartMinXValue. The x-axis in Excel charts seem to be called xlCategory. Also … WebApr 4, 2024 · In this tutorial, we will learn how to change the x-axis scale in Excel.
